Financial Health and Risks - The company's accounts receivable for the first half of 2021 amounted to 996.61 million yuan, highlighting potential risks in cash flow if customer financial conditions deteriorate[84]. - The company's inventory value as of June 2021 was 564.06 million yuan, representing 12.11% of total assets, indicating a need for effective inventory management[85]. - The company's asset-liability ratio was 63.87% in the first half of 2021, reflecting a high level of financial leverage and associated repayment risks[87]. - The net cash flow from operating activities was negative 58.75 million yuan in the first half of 2021, raising concerns about liquidity and operational sustainability[89]. - The company's direct material costs accounted for over 90% of production costs, with a 5% increase in raw material prices expected to impact main business costs by 3 to 4 percentage points[83]. Environmental Compliance - The company is recognized as a key pollutant discharge unit by Hefei Ecological Environment Bureau, focusing on environmental protection compliance[119]. - Major pollutants include non-methane total hydrocarbons and particulate matter, with emissions standards of ≤60 mg/m³ and ≤20 mg/m³ respectively, all meeting regulatory requirements[119]. - Wastewater treatment complies with standards for chemical oxygen demand (≤350 mg/L), ammonia nitrogen (≤35 mg/L), and suspended solids (≤250 mg/L), achieving compliance[119]. - The company has established an emergency response plan for environmental incidents, filed with the Hefei High-tech Zone Ecological Environment Bureau[122]. - The company continues to prioritize environmental compliance in its operational strategies and project developments[120].
